Solution

The correct option is B 10/21
Solution : Option (b)

Totally there are 4 vertical distances and 5 horizontal distances VVVVHHHHH.

Number of ways in which a person can go from A to B via C= Arrangement of 9 things out of which 4 are identical and of one type and 5 are identical and of another type. = 9!4!×5!=126

Number of ways of reaching C from A= HHVV= 4C2=6. Number of ways of reaching B from C= HHHVV= 5C3=10

Required Probability = (10×6)126=1021
